Understanding The License And Regulation Concerns

Licence Type Regulatory Strength Player Protection Common For
Curaçao eGaming Low to Moderate Basic, often lacks strong enforcement Small to medium casinos with limited oversight
Malta Gaming Authority (MGA) High Strict, with rigorous audits and dispute resolution Well-established, reputable operators
UK Gambling Commission (UKGC) Very High Robust, player-first, strict penalties for non-compliance Major global operators and trusted brands
Australian Gambling Regulation N/A (No online casino licensing) Players rely on offshore licences Australian players must self-regulate

The licence situation around Stellar Spins is a tricky web to untangle for Aussies. Operating under a Curaçao licence might sound official, but the reality is it doesn’t guarantee the same level of security or fairness as Aussie players might expect. Curaçao’s regulatory body has a reputation for cutting corners—meaning there’s less transparency and often no independent audits backing their claims. Without these checks, players are essentially on their own if disputes arise.

Unlike casinos licensed by the Malta Gaming Authority or the UK Gambling Commission, Stellar Spins doesn’t carry those seal-of-approval badges respected for their solid player safeguards. For Australians playing offshore, that’s a massive difference in terms of safety and peace of mind. Without credible audits or clear communication from Stellar Spins, it’s harder to trust the fairness of games and the honesty of the operator.

In short, the license Stellar Spins hangs its hat on is one that doesn’t do much to ease concerns. That loss of transparency alongside a lack of external checks paints a cautious picture—especially when compared with casinos that carry licences from more player-friendly jurisdictions.

Stellar Spins Casino’s Crypto Crunch

  • Crypto transactions offer lightning-fast deposits and withdrawals, attractive for speed freaks chasing quick spins.
  • Stellar Spins leans heavily into multiple cryptocurrencies—BTC, ETH, Dogecoin, and Stellar’s own XLM—making for a crypto-centric playground.
  • This payment method strips away some traditional protections: once crypto moves, it’s irreversible and can’t be clawed back if something goes wrong.
  • Players looking for fast payouts might get burnt if the casino doesn’t maintain solid customer service or transparent payout policies.

Cryptocurrencies have carved out a niche in online casinos by promising slick, near-instant transactions without the usual banking hoops. Stellar Spins rides this wave hard, letting players jump straight in with crypto deposits and withdrawals that can clear in minutes. Sounds ace, right? But there’s a big catch. These transactions come with limited recourse if a payout gets disputed, or worse, if the casino decides to go quiet when it’s time to cash out.

Many crypto casinos, Stellar Spins included, rely on the appeal of speed and privacy but often skimp on consumer protection. The absence of chargebacks means once your coins leave your wallet, they’re gone unless the operator plays fair—which isn’t always guaranteed in places with loose licensing. For Aussies, this can translate to quick wins that suddenly turn into cold, hard losses with no chance for a refund.

If you’re chasing those flashy crypto bonuses and rapid fire spins, it’s wise to remember that fast-moving crypto wins might come with an equal risk of slow or blocked withdrawals—especially from operators flying under the radar. That’s a gamble within a gamble.

Evaluating Bonuses and Promotions: Are They Worth the Gamble?

Stellar Spins looks flashy when it comes to bonuses, but the glitter fades fast once you poke at the fine print. The appeal of big bonuses masks a brutal layer of wagering requirements that give you whiplash—some promos call for wagering up to 500x the bonus amount, which is eye-wateringly tough to crack.

Chasing fast bonuses here can backfire hard. These offers often come with conditions that peg you to specific crypto-only payment methods, turning your bankroll into a slow-moving beast unable to cash out without jumping through hoops.

The wagering terms pack a punch: expect a mix of short expiry times and restrictions on which games contribute towards clearing your bonus. Crypto-only promos might promise quick deposits but tend to sting at withdrawal, where conversion rates and transaction fees erode your edges.

Here’s how to dodge those dealbreakers before you tap the deposit button:

  • Check wagering requirements carefully: Anything over 40x is usually a red flag.
  • Beware of crypto-only deposit bonuses: These often mean limited withdrawal options.
  • Look for expiry timelines: If the bonus expires in days, odds you won’t clear it.
  • Read the fine print on eligible games: Some spins or slots don’t count toward wagering.
  • Be cautious with max win caps: Some bonuses limit you to a max withdrawal, killing big wins.

Overall, Stellar Spins’ promos can be tempting cash grabs, but for Aussies who know better, they often feel like a trap dressed as a gift. If you’re after real value, slow down and don’t get lured into stacking promos that crush your bankroll.
